The data catalog has become the new gold standard for metadata. Metadata is the core of a data catalog. Every catalog collects data about the data inventory and also about processes, people, and platforms related to data. Metadata tools of the past collected business, process, and technical metadata, and data catalogs continue that practice.

By clicking "TRY IT", I...The configured catalog is then used by compute engines to execute catalog operations. Multiple types of compute engines using a shared Iceberg catalog allows them to share a common data layer. A data catalog keeps your cloud migration agile. Once your on-premises data is cataloged, you can figure out what data is most important, what data is of the highest business value, and what data sees the most use. Data catalogs have roots in the old library card catalog, providing metadata for users to research topics and find books or other documents in a library. Additionally, card catalogs provided metadata context about library materials like subject area and standardized what metadata was provided and how.
